PhoneBusters is a partnership between the RCMP, OPP and Competition Bureau Canada. PhoneBusters plays a key role in educating the public about specific fraudulent telemarketing pitches. The call centre also plays a vital role in the collection and dissemination of victim evidence, statistics documentation and tape recordings which are made available to outside law enforcement agencies.
